About Kimley-Horn
Kimley-Horn is a planning and design consulting firm founded in 1967. Based in Raleigh, North Carolina, the company employs over 10,000 staff members across more than 160 offices in North America. It provides services in fields including land development, transportation, water resources, and environmental services. The firm operates as a privately held organization.
